Job description

Our Company:

ENKON Information Systems Inc. implements web-enabled Land Information Systems for clients around the world. We are an innovative company with offices in Victoria, B.C., and Gaborone, Botswana. We are se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Quality Assurance (QA) Team Lead to join our growing team. As a QA Team Lead at ENKON,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the quality and reliability of our SaaS products. You will work closely with our development team to identify and resolve issues and contribute to the continuous improvement of our software solutions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and execute test plans, test cases, and test scripts based on software requirements and specifications.
  • Perform manual and automated testing to identify defects, inconsistencies, and areas for improvement.
  • Collaborate with developers, product managers, and other stakeholders to understand project requirements and provide feedback on software functionality and usability.
  • Document and track defects using bug tracking tools, and work with the development team to ensure timely resolution.
  • Assist in the creation and maintenance of test environments and test data.
  • Participate in review meetings and contribute to discussions on software quality and testing processes.
  • Continuously explore and suggest improvements to testing methodologies and tools.

Qualifications:

  • Experience in leading/managing a QA group.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ent experience.
  • Proven experience in software testing, with a strong understanding of QA methodologies and best practices.
  • Familiarity with manual and automated testing tools and techniques.
  • Experience with testing SaaS applications is highly desirable.
  • Knowledge of scripting languages (e.g., Python, JavaScript) is a plus.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to work effectively manage a collaborative team environment.
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and prioritize effectively in a fast-paced setting.
